    🎙️ EP 279 Be Careful Who Has Access to You: Why Discernment Is Protection Most People Learn Too Late! (Solo Episode w/ Ildiko Ferenczi) ENTREPRENEUR PARENTS PODCAST Hosted by Dan Caldwell and Ildiko Ferenczi ✨ This episode isn't about doors. It's about access. After alignment comes a quieter, more serious question. Not What do I build next? But Who gets access to me now? In this deeply clarifying episode, Ildiko Ferenczi explores why discernment is not optional for leaders, parents, and entrepreneurs who are serious about protecting what God is building in and through their families. Because not everyone who applauds you should have proximity to you. Discernment is not judgment. It is stewardship. As growth sharpens values and clarifies purpose, tolerance changes. Not because people are bad—but because assignments shift. This conversation speaks honestly to the tension many leaders feel but rarely name: keeping access open out of guilt, staying connected out of fear of disappointing others, and allowing proximity that quietly drains peace, clarity, and joy. This episode reframes boundaries as protection, not rejection and distance as wisdom, not disloyalty. 🧠 Key Lessons & Takeaways Access is not automatic it's stewarded Proximity should be earned through alignment, not obligation.Discernment is different from judgment Judgment condemns; discernment protects.Proximity shapes your peace, marriage, and family life Who has access to you influences how you show up at home.Growth often makes old environments feel heavier That discomfort is information, not failure.Guilt is a poor guide for boundaries Wisdom, not fear of disappointment, should lead.Quiet distance can be love in action Not every boundary needs an explanation.What you model becomes what your children learn Healthy boundaries teach them how to steward their own lives. 📖 Scripture Anchor from the Episode Proverbs 4:23 "Above all else, guard your heart, for everything you do flows from it." This verse anchors the episode with a timeless truth: guarding what matters most is not fear-based it's faithful. What flows from your life depends on what you protect. 💔 Who This Episode Is For This episode is for you if: You feel drained by certain relationships or environmentsYou're keeping access open out of guilt, not wisdomYou sense your tolerance has changed as you've grownYou're protecting your marriage, children, and peaceYou're learning that boundaries are part of leadershipYou want to model discernment not people-pleasing for your family ✍️ Reflection Questions Take a moment to reflect honestly: Who currently has access to me that no longer aligns with who I am becoming?Where am I keeping doors open out of guilt instead of wisdom?Which environments bring peace and which quietly drain it?What kind of boundaries do I want my children to see modeled? No shame. Just clarity. 🙏 Closing Reflection Access is not automatic. Boundaries are not rejection. Discernment is love in action. You are allowed to guard what God has entrusted to you. You are allowed to be selective with proximity. You are allowed to choose wisdom over obligation. This is not withdrawal.     🎙️ EP 278 Alignment Matters More Than Applause (Solo Episode w/ Ildiko Ferenczi) ENTREPRENEUR PARENTS PODCAST Hosted by Dan Caldwell and Ildiko Ferenczi ✨ Every leader reaches a moment where growth starts asking harder questions. Not about numbers. Not about reach. Not even about revenue. But about alignment. In this bold and clarifying episode, Ildiko Ferenczi speaks directly to entrepreneurs, leaders, and parents who are beginning to sense that the audience they've built, the business they run, or the rooms they're still in no longer reflect who they are becoming. This is a wake-up episode. Not harsh. Not shaming. But honest, freeing, and deeply necessary. Because you don't just build a business. You don't just build a platform. You build an environment and your family lives inside it. 🧠 Key Lessons & Takeaways Every business and platform creates an environment not just income And that environment shapes your marriage, your children, and your peace.Misalignment shows up quietly before it shows up loudly When success stops bringing clarity and starts creating tension.Outgrowing rooms, people, and models is not failure It's often evidence of maturity.Being told "you've changed" is not always an accusation Sometimes it's confirmation.There is a difference between loyalty and fear Staying out of fear is not faithfulness.Applause is a poor substitute for integrity Alignment protects your soul, your family, and your legacy.You don't lose your calling when you lose the wrong audience You lose it when you abandon yourself to keep one. 📖 Scripture Anchor from the Episode Matthew 16:26 "What good will it be for someone to gain the whole world, yet forfeit their soul?" This verse becomes a sobering but freeing filter for leadership, growth, and success reminding us that not everything gained is worth what it costs. 💔 Who This Episode Is For This episode is for you if: Success no longer brings peaceGrowth feels heavier instead of clearerYou feel pressure to stay where you've outgrownYou're questioning whether loyalty has turned into fearYou're protecting your family, integrity, and legacyYou know refinement not expansion is required in this season ✍️ Reflection Questions Sit with these honestly: Who am I performing for right now?What kind of environment am I building in business and online?Would I want my children to repeat what they see me doing?What would change if I stopped fearing the loss of the wrong audience?Where do I need to draw a clear line in the sand? No guilt. Just truth. 🙏 Closing Reflection You are allowed to change. You are allowed to outgrow rooms. You are allowed to walk away from success that no longer fits. Alignment often costs applause. But applause has never built a legacy. Truth requires courage. Courage requires leadership. And leadership—when rooted in integrity—builds something that lasts. 🌿 Final Encouragement You don't lose your calling when you lose an audience. You lose it when you abandon yourself to keep one.     🎙️ EP 277 You Can't Build an Unshakable Family With a Chronically Activated Life! (Solo Episode w/ Ildiko Ferenczi) ENTREPRENEUR PARENTS PODCAST Hosted by Dan Caldwell and Ildiko Ferenczi There is a kind of exhaustion that sleep doesn't fix. Not because you're doing the wrong things but because you've been carrying good things for too long without permission to pause. In this deeply grounding solo episode, Ildiko Ferenczi speaks directly to parents especially mothers who feel constantly "on." Always responding. Always anticipating. Always producing. Always thinking ahead. And somewhere along the way, presence quietly disappears not from lack of love, but from a nervous system that never gets to rest. This episode is not about laziness. It's not about disengaging from responsibility. And it's not about doing less for comfort. It's about understanding how God designed the body, mind, and soul and why you cannot build an unshakable family with a chronically activated life. 🧠 Key Lessons & Takeaways Burnout doesn't only come from doing the wrong things It often comes from carrying good things without rest.Presence is not a personality trait, it's a physical state Your body must feel safe enough to slow down in order to truly connect.A constantly activated nervous system erodes peace over time This shows up as irritability, mental fatigue, emotional distance, and even weakened immunity.Children experience our presence, not our intentions They feel whether we are settled or strained, available or preoccupied.Rest is not indulgence, it is obedience Jesus never spiritualized exhaustion. He noticed it and called His disciples away.You can be faithful and still need to step away Doing everything "right" does not guarantee peace if alignment is missing.Calming your nervous system protects your purpose Rest is not stepping away from leadership, it is one of its highest forms. 📖 Scripture Anchor from the Episode Mark 6:31 "Then Jesus said to them, 'Come with me by yourselves to a quiet place and get some rest,' because so many people were coming and going that they did not even have a chance to eat." The disciples weren't failing. They were serving. Jesus didn't tell them to push harder. He didn't reward overextension. He invited them to rest. The original meaning of "rest" here implies ceasing, refreshing, and recovering, not quitting, but intentionally interrupting constant output so strength can be restored. ✍️ Reflection & Journaling Prompts Take time to reflect on these questions: Where might Jesus be inviting me to come away—not to quit, but to rest?What good work has quietly become constant strain?How does my current pace affect the people I love most?What would obedience look like if it included pausing, not just serving? There is no guilt in these questions. Only wisdom waiting to be uncovered. 🙏 Closing Reflection Taking time to be present is not falling behind. It is leadership. Rest is not irresponsibility it is realignment. And choosing to calm your nervous system is not stepping away from purpose. It is protecting it. If rest feels irresponsible to you, that is not a failure of faith. It is a signal that something needs care. Because being unshakable was never about constant output. It has always been about being rooted. 🕊️ Final Encouragement If your life feels loud but your peace feels distant, it may not be because you're doing too little.
